One of the most remarkable features of heavy-duty plastic granulators is their robust cutting systems. These granulators are equipped with sharp, high-speed knives that easily shear tough plastics into smaller particles. The precision of the cutting mechanism allows operators to achieve consistent granule sizes, which is vital for downstream processes. A well-designed cutting chamber ensures minimal material clogging, enhancing the overall productivity of the machine.
Another key component of heavy-duty plastic granulators is their powerful drive motor. Typically, these machines are powered by high-performance motors that deliver the necessary torque to handle dense plastic materials. This capability ensures that even the most challenging materials, including thick-walled containers or rigid plastics, can be effectively granulated. The motor's design is optimized for durability and energy efficiency, setting these granulators apart from lighter-duty alternatives.
Heavy-duty plastic granulators are also equipped with adjustable screens, which allow for customization of particle sizes according to specific needs. By changing the screen size, manufacturers can produce granules of varying dimensions, making these machines versatile for different applications. This adaptability is particularly beneficial in industries where precise granule size affects the quality of the final product or the efficiency of subsequent processes, such as extrusion or injection molding.
In addition to their mechanical components, heavy-duty plastic granulators often feature advanced control systems. Many models come with user-friendly interfaces that enable operators to monitor and control machine functions seamlessly. These systems can include programmable settings for different materials, ensuring optimal performance across various production runs. Enhanced control capabilities contribute significantly to operational efficiency and reduce the risk of errors during complex processing tasks.
Safety is another critical aspect of heavy-duty plastic granulators. Many machines are designed with safety features that protect both the operators and the equipment. Emergency stop buttons, safety interlocks, and enclosed cutting chambers are some of the features that minimize the risk of accidents during operation. Such safeguards not only comply with industry safety standards but also enhance confidence among operators, ultimately contributing to a safer workplace.
The operational benefits of heavy-duty plastic granulators extend to their adaptability in diverse applications. These machines are commonly utilized in recycling facilities, manufacturing plants, and even automotive industries where plastics are prevalent. The ability to quickly switch between different materials and adjust processing settings makes them ideal for businesses that require flexibility in their production processes. Furthermore, the efficient granulation of plastics supports sustainability efforts by facilitating the recycling of materials, thus reducing waste and promoting a circular economy.
